One of the best ways to get to know the city and its people is during one of the local festivals, like the Brew & Food Festival located right in downtown.  

 

Entering its second year, Brew & Food Festival is well on its way to becoming one of the top spring events in the San Diego area. Held right on San Diego Bay at Waterfront Park, this event treats you to spectacular views while allowing you to enjoy some of the best food and drink from the region. Due to the impressive selection available, the first year brought a couple thousand people to the event and they are expecting more this year. Aside from having some of the best food and drink in the city, you’ll also be treated to live music and ample opportunities to mingle with guests. Celebrity chefs will be on hand conducting demos, showing tips and tricks of the trade while providing delicious samples. Adding to the fun and festive environment, there will be a silent disco dome, where two different DJ’s will be playing at the same time on different audio channels. We got the chance to sit down with Brian Chapin, Mastermind behind the Brew & Food Festival, to talk about this great event.

 

RAL: Tell me a little bit about the event.

BC: Brew & Food Festival is a collision of San Diego’s amazing craft beer and culinary scenes, bringing together more than 70 different craft breweries and 20 chefs for beer sampling, chef demonstrations, beer-inspired foods for purchase, and a full music lineup covering two live stages and a silent disco.

 

RAL: What makes this event unique?

BC: Most beer festivals have plenty of great beer, but this one also features gourmet food, celebrity chefs, and a silent disco dome. The exclusive menus crafted by the chefs at Brew & Food Festival, along with the pop-up samplings and reserve beers truly make this a remarkable event with unique offerings.

 

RAL: What can attendees expect during a typical day at the event?

BC: We will have more beers than you can possibly sample in one day, live music on two stages, and a silent disco dome with two different DJs playing simultaneously on two different channels. In addition, there will be live cooking demos by celebrity chefs, surprise pop-up food stations, and VIP experience which include special-reserve pours, limited release beers and complimentary tastings from elite chefs.

 

RAL: What will attendees find for food at the festival?

BC: Fresh off a stellar Top Chef Season 13 performance, Chef Chad White will return to his roots in San Diego, bringing his unique Baja flavor to BFF ‘16. He will join Tijuana native and celebrity Chef Javier Plascencia of Bracero Cocina in creating beer-inspired dishes for the Mad Craft VIP area, cooking side-by-side and serving complimentary small plates fresh from the Mad Craft kitchen for all VIP ticketholders. Underground tastemaker Chef Justin Kingsley Hall, owner of the cult-sensation SLO-Boy in Las Vegas, will make several appearances at pop-up tastings throughout the festival.

 

All three celebrity chefs will make appearances on the festival’s Culinary Stage for cooking demos of original, beer-inspired dishes, where they will share samples and discuss flavors and techniques with the General Admission audience. RAL: Does the event support a special cause in the community?

BC: Yes - Festival proceeds will benefit San Diego Coastkeeper in their mission to protect and restore fishable, swimmable, and drinkable waters in San Diego County as well as IAVA (Iraq and Afghanistan Veterans of America) in their mission to connect, unite, and empower post-9/11 veterans.
